The elusiveness of orgasms for some women can make it seem like a fanciful myth, especially in your twenties, when many women feel they should be at their sexual peak. 23-year-old Sarah Astner was more than familiar with this frustration. She was healthy and sexually active, even liked watching porn, although she admitted to getting bored with masturbating. Despite a vibrant sexual appetite and enjoying intercourse, though, Sarah continuously failed to achieve an orgasm. “For me,” she said, “an orgasm is… the Higgs boson — its existence has yet to be conclusively proven.” It has proven to be more of a problem for her lovers, though, so she has learned to fake it when necessary. Beyond that, though, she treats her climactic issues as a case of “you can’t miss what you’ve never had,” so while it sometimes proves tiresome and annoying, Sarah doesn’t let it prevent her from enjoying sex.
